What is the difference between Culinary Creative Director vs Executive Chef?

AspectCulinary Creative DirectorExecutive Chef
Primary FocusDeveloping culinary concepts, menu innovation, brand visionManaging kitchen operations, food preparation, staff supervision
Required Credentials Culinary arts background, culinary certifications, creative portfolio Culinary arts degree, culinary certifications, extensive kitchen experience
Work EnvironmentCorporate kitchens, restaurant chains, food brandsRestaurant kitchens, hotels, resorts
Industry UsageUsed in food branding, menu development, culinary innovationUsed in restaurant management, kitchen operations

The Culinary Creative Director focuses on developing innovative culinary concepts and shaping brand identity, often working in corporate or food branding environments. In contrast, the Executive Chef manages daily kitchen operations and staff in restaurants or hotels. Both roles require culinary expertise, but their core responsibilities and work settings differ significantly.

What are some common challenges faced by a culinary creative director when introducing new menu concepts?

A Culinary Creative Director often encounters challenges such as balancing creativity with operational feasibility, ensuring that new menu items can be executed consistently across various locations, and aligning innovative ideas with the brand’s identity and customer preferences. Collaboration with kitchen staff, procurement teams, and marketing is essential to successfully launch new concepts. Additionally, they must consider food cost, sourcing of unique ingredients, and scalability, all while maintaining high-quality standards and meeting tight deadlines.

What is a culinary creative director?

A Culinary Creative Director is a professional responsible for overseeing the creative direction and vision of a restaurant, hospitality group, or food brand. They develop innovative menus, conceptualize dining experiences, and ensure the culinary offerings align with the brand’s identity and goals. This role often involves collaborating with chefs, designers, and marketing teams to create memorable and cohesive food experiences. Culinary Creative Directors stay on top of food trends and often play a key part in launching new concepts or revitalizing existing ones.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a culinary creative director,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Culinary Creative Director, you need extensive culinary expertise, a strong portfolio of menu development, and leadership experience, often supported by a degree from a culinary school. Familiarity with menu design software, food costing systems, and industry-standard kitchen equipment is essential. Creativity, team leadership, and strong communication skills set outstanding candidates apart in this role. These abilities are critical for driving innovative dining concepts, ensuring operational excellence, and inspiring culinary teams to deliver exceptional guest experiences.

Job description

Creative Dining Services is looking for a Sous Chef. The Sous Chef is responsible for planning and directing food preparation. This includes supervision of staff and other administrative duties.

Core Responsibilities

  • Time food production such that all food is ready at the time of service.
  • Supervise and train staff.
  • Read and understand Function Sheets for menus and time of functions.
  • Produce and maintain prep sheets and duty rosters.
  • Utilize batch cooking techniques to avoid over or under production. If work shift requires, properly open and/or close the kitchen.

The Ideal Candidate Will Have:

  • High School diploma or equivalent required
  • Culinary Arts Degree preferred
  • 1 – 3 years cooking experience
  • Supervisory experience preferred
  • ServSafe Certification
  • First Aid training
